| | I didn’t feel Google had good enough tips this month, but QBD did 🎉Where should I spend my marketing budget?Everyone's got an opinion on where your money should go, usually to the channel they happen to sell.This piece from QBD cuts through it with something more useful: there's no universal "best" spend, but there is a right one for the stage you're at. A business nobody's heard of needs different things to one that's already well known. Get that order wrong, and you're pouring money into a void.It walks through what each channel actually does for you: content, SEO, backlinks, paid ads, email, organic social, video and, more importantly, what each one costs you in time and momentum. Paid ads stop the second you stop paying. A blog post from two years ago is still working today.The line that stood out to me: “Video is the most powerful medium available to small businesses right now, and still one of the most underused. Nothing builds trust faster than seeing and hearing the people behind a business, and authenticity beats polish nearly every time."
Worth ten minutes of your Thursday. | | | |

| | | | When does a photographer use AI? 😳
Controversial question in my industry right now. A lot of photographers are shunning AI because they think it will take work away from them.
Here's an example of when I’ve used it, and why: I recently photographed a new furniture collection for Black Pear Bespoke, on location at their workshop (cheaper than a studio hire, and no risk of damaging handcrafted pieces in transit). The deliverables were cut-out images with built-in shadows, ready for web and print. Then the conversation turned to lifestyle shots. Furniture in a beautiful room, telling a story. The problem? Finding a location would have pushed the budget too far at this stage. But because we'd shot everything with transparent backgrounds, I created a few room-setting samples using Google Gemini instead. My take: a real-world lifestyle shoot is always the best way to tell a story, and I'll happily make the case for one. But if it's not in the budget, and your customers can't visualise a piece in their own home, you will lose sales. Most people can't picture a product in context without help. AI didn't replace the photography. It extended it. Full case study on the website, link below. | | | |
